Default "Electro Deposit Primer" - Body work question-

Cosmetics and body work are not my forte...

This eBay link says the fender is coated in "Electo Deposit Primer." Does it need any further primer or does that mean it's ready for paint?

I always sand that stuff with 320-400 grit and prime over it.

electro deposit primer is a thin layer of paint to prevent the panel from rusting, so sand and prime before painting
